diff options
author | Paul Davis <paul@linuxaudiosystems.com> | 2013-04-25 16:06:12 -0400 |
---|---|---|
committer | Paul Davis <paul@linuxaudiosystems.com> | 2013-04-25 16:06:12 -0400 |
commit | 7de31d5a41da673c13711d3a1ae3aa038f588821 (patch) | |
tree | 66b783ee9f7bff1be3908e8c630df8be4efa56db /gtk2_ardour/time_axis_view_item.h | |
parent | b604dd24139b4c84f20521af91ec4c0cd721bd13 (diff) |
use virtual bool canvas_group_event () in TimeAxisViewItems to get suitably delegatable/inherited event handling
Diffstat (limited to 'gtk2_ardour/time_axis_view_item.h')
-rw-r--r-- | gtk2_ardour/time_axis_view_item.h |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/gtk2_ardour/time_axis_view_item.h b/gtk2_ardour/time_axis_view_item.h index 08cc421202..fc9ab4106e 100644 --- a/gtk2_ardour/time_axis_view_item.h +++ b/gtk2_ardour/time_axis_view_item.h @@ -157,7 +157,9 @@ class TimeAxisViewItem : public Selectable, public PBD::ScopedConnectionList TimeAxisViewItem (const TimeAxisViewItem&); - void init (const std::string&, double, Gdk::Color const &, framepos_t, framepos_t, Visibility, bool, bool); + void init (const std::string&, ArdourCanvas::Group*, double, Gdk::Color const &, framepos_t, framepos_t, Visibility, bool, bool); + + virtual bool canvas_group_event (GdkEvent*); virtual void compute_colors (Gdk::Color const &); virtual void set_colors(); |